Output 5c24aaeea3a647a4d040cd6a87a952d05549ab432296df5a26074cb47957653e:1

value
38434164
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0efc598cd12a34f005762973d4f355ac11502d42 OP_EQUALVERIFY OP_CHECKSIG
address
LLbC2UEvBqWXD6zuesYnvhJd44F4tS2JDG
transaction
5c24aaeea3a647a4d040cd6a87a952d05549ab432296df5a26074cb47957653e
spent
true